Originally Posted by crisluvsu731
Have you thought about going and getting an iud?
Most IUDs are not given to women until they have at least one child. Medically the cervix has had to been open (birth) at least once for an IUD to be implanted.
Originally Posted by crisluvsu731
You won't have to worry about a period.
IUDs don't stop periods on everyone, particularly if it is the copper coil, which does not contain hormones.
